It seems that all the trouble that Hayling Island had with getting the Trocerdero Drop Ride is now at an end as they are advertising the ride for the 2004 season, Its a shame we will have to wait a bit longer to ride it, but at least its finally coming.

This is one main reason why I came back to the park this year, to ride this mini afterburner like Vortex at Thorpe

The Ride continues its testing for the morning

Tornado waits to greet its oncoming riders

I must admit, I found the ride to be excellent, I was very impressed with the speed of the ride and the spinning techniques, Its a worthy addidion to Hayling Island

The Ride also goes quite high and again I was impressed with that, The Ride also seemed to be a big hit with everyone else too which was good to see. Also noticed that the restraints are not locked automaticlly, The ride op comes round and pushes them down himself

A shot of the Breakdance Ride which was open today unlike last time when I came here as it was closed for maintenance. It was quite a good ride if not a little slow

There is a little water squirter at the bottom of the drop on the log ride now although luckly it doesnt actually seem to reach into the boats so its unlikely to get you get

Apparently on the Big Coaster here, No Single Riders are allowed, You can ride it with other people of course if you are on your own, but you are not allowed in a car on your own. An Odd Rule indeed.
